Childhood obesity is increasing, leading to serious health issues like type 2 diabetes. This review explores causes, complications, and strategies for preventing and treating pediatric obesity.

Area of Science:

  • Pediatrics
  • Public Health
  • Endocrinology

Background:

  • Childhood obesity prevalence is rapidly increasing globally.
  • Associated medical complications include type 2 diabetes, hypertension, and coronary heart disease, posing significant medical and socioeconomic burdens.
  • While body mass index (BMI) defines adult obesity and correlates with morbidity/mortality, its relationship with these outcomes in children is not yet established.

Purpose of the Study:

  • To review recent literature on childhood obesity.
  • To highlight the etiologies, complications, and potential prevention and treatment strategies for pediatric obesity.

Main Methods:

  • Literature review of recent scientific publications.
  • Categorization of obesity causes into genetic, endocrine, prenatal/early life, physical activity, diet, and socioeconomic factors.

Main Results:

  • Multiple factors contribute to the energy imbalance (energy input vs. energy output) leading to childhood obesity.
  • Identified key etiological categories influencing pediatric obesity development.
  • Highlighted established and potential complications linked to childhood obesity.

Conclusions:

  • Understanding the multifactorial etiologies of childhood obesity is crucial for effective intervention.
  • Further research is needed to establish BMI-related morbidity and mortality correlations in children.
  • Developing targeted prevention and treatment strategies is essential to combat the rising epidemic of childhood obesity.
